END OF COOKING:
n When the water has evaporated, a beep sounds to advise that cooking has ended.
n Move the switch to the O position. (8).
n The indicator light goes out and the appliance stops operating. The eggs are ready.
n Remove the lid using oven gloves as the appliance is still hot and hot steam escapes through the
opening on the lid. (9).
n Grab the egg holder by the handle (using oven gloves if necessary). (10).
n Remove the egg holder from the appliance and run under cold water to cool the eggs. (11).
CLEANING AND MAINTENANCE:
n Before any cleaning or maintenance, unplug and leave the appliance to cool.
n The lid and egg holder are cleaned using water and washing up liquid.
n Wipe the appliance exterior and the cord using a damp cloth.
n Leave to dry.
n Do this regularly, ideally after each use.
DESCALING
n The appliance must be descaled from time to time, preferably once a month, depending on how often
it is used and more frequently if the water has a high calcium content.
n To descale your appliance. Use:
- 20 g of commercially available white vinegar added to a jug of water;
- Place the liquid in the lower part of the appliance;
- Allow to heat for 10 mins without a lid;
- Stop the appliance, unplug and empty out the liquid;
- Rinse the cooking bowl using a damp sponge;
- Leave the appliance to cool;
- Allow the appliance to cool down completely before storing.
